Hello there! My name is Jenna Armstrong. I am a Licensed Professional Counselor. I obtained a Master of Arts degree in Clinical Mental Health Counseling at Sam Houston State University (SHSU) in 2018. I earned a Bachelors of Science degree in Psychology from Sam Houston State University (SHSU) in 2015. Additionally, I was employed as a domestic violence advocate from 2012-2014 in southeast Texas. I performed my clinical master’s internship at Children’s Safe Harbor and Montgomery County Juvenile Probation in Conroe, Texas. I have experience working with the following issues: mental health disorders, chronic illness/pain, trauma disorders, domestic violence, sexual assault, child abuse, addictions, vocational trauma, religious trauma, systemic barriers, racial violence, adolescents within juvenile probation, and houseless, LGBTQ youth. I currently hold licenses to practice therapy in Colorado and Texas. As a long time Omnist and Pagan, I understand the unique challenges that Pagan and/or other non Abrahamic religions face when searching for an ethical and aligned clinician. It is integral to the healing process for clients to feel safe, accepted, and supported on their spiritual journeys. I believe that clients have the right and ability to choose how to resolve their own problems and can make their own decisions with my assistance as a supporting ally. I believe that clients are responsible for their own behaviors, thoughts, and feelings. I hope to facilitate for my clients greater self-awareness through their life experiences that lead to increased confidence, self-esteem, independence, mental health, and the capacity to effectively navigate the complex challenges of life. My goal is to meet clients where they are and walk along side their journey towards healing.
